Understanding Reliable Irrigation Equipments



Various Irrigation approaches exist, understanding effective Irrigation systems is vital for maximizing water use in agriculture. Reliable Irrigation incorporates strategies and technologies developed to supply water straight to crops in a regulated manner, lessening waste and making the most of performance. Conventional techniques, such as wrinkle and flood Irrigation, often lead to significant water loss via dissipation and drainage. On the other hand, modern systems, consisting of drip and sprinkler Irrigation, enable for targeted application, ensuring that plants obtain the exact quantity of water needed for development.


Farmers should analyze aspects such as soil kind, plant requirements, and climate conditions when selecting a watering system. Furthermore, the combination of wise innovations, like dampness sensors and automated controls, can further improve efficiency. By taking on effective Irrigation methods, agricultural stakeholders can conserve water resources, minimize prices, and promote lasting farming, eventually adding to the resilience of agricultural systems despite climate change.

Water Conservation Techniques



As water deficiency becomes an increasingly pushing concern, the fostering of sophisticated Irrigation methods arises as a crucial approach for promoting lasting farming. These methods consist of drip Irrigation, which provides water directly to plant origins, minimizing evaporation and runoff. In addition, rainwater harvesting systems capture and shop rainfall for later usage, optimizing water availability. Dirt wetness sensing units further improve water preservation by providing data-driven insights on Irrigation requirements, enabling precise water application. In addition, mulching helps retain soil dampness and lowers the need for regular Irrigation. By implementing these water preservation methods, farmers can significantly reduce water usage, lower functional expenses, and contribute to ecological sustainability, making sure that agricultural methods stay feasible despite environment challenges.
